diff options
Diffstat (limited to 'app/assets/javascripts/monitoring/components/panel_type.vue')
-rw-r--r-- | app/assets/javascripts/monitoring/components/panel_type.vue |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/app/assets/javascripts/monitoring/components/panel_type.vue b/app/assets/javascripts/monitoring/components/panel_type.vue index 73ff651d510..0a783bd5290 100644 --- a/app/assets/javascripts/monitoring/components/panel_type.vue +++ b/app/assets/javascripts/monitoring/components/panel_type.vue @@ -12,12 +12,14 @@ import { import Icon from '~/vue_shared/components/icon.vue'; import MonitorTimeSeriesChart from './charts/time_series.vue'; import MonitorSingleStatChart from './charts/single_stat.vue'; +import MonitorHeatmapChart from './charts/heatmap.vue'; import MonitorEmptyChart from './charts/empty_chart.vue'; export default { components: { MonitorSingleStatChart, MonitorTimeSeriesChart, + MonitorHeatmapChart, MonitorEmptyChart, Icon, GlDropdown, @@ -92,6 +94,11 @@ export default { v-if="isPanelType('single-stat') && graphDataHasMetrics" :graph-data="graphData" /> + <monitor-heatmap-chart + v-else-if="isPanelType('heatmap') && graphDataHasMetrics" + :graph-data="graphData" + :container-width="dashboardWidth" + /> <monitor-time-series-chart v-else-if="graphDataHasMetrics" :graph-data="graphData" |